I've had bad luck with dishwashers- until now! I had a top of the line model in the '90s that couldnt work right after the dishwashing soap changed. It was fast and powerful, but loud. Replaced that in succession with two very wimpy energy star rated models that were worse. They would seemingly mist water vapor on dirty dishes over 3-4 hours and still couldnt clean very well. Well with this GE, my 25 year search is over! This model is super quiet, and cleans! The silverware blasters are awesome. Bottle washers come in handy for big water bottles. Theres a top rack for those implements you never know what to do with. Theres a sanitization cycle that along with the bottle jets will add time to the complete cycle, but the end product of 100% clean and spot free sanitized dishes is well worth it. The sanitize cycle uses an internal heater to hold the temp at 130-140º to kill bacteria if I recall, so that's why it adds so much extra time. There is an option for a 1 hour simple cycle without the extra cycles. The decibel level is low enough that you can barely hear the thing running when it's on. The pirahna feature is a must have if you've ever had to clean out a clogged dw drain (ewww)! This's got some hi tech features that can bring up the water temp if your water isn't hot out of the tap, and it will adjust a cycle length by detecting the amount of debris in the water. I was also impressed with the top rack's cleaning after putting in a couple of spatulas from a mac & cheese dinner- got them shiny clean. Overall, 100% satisfied with this model!!!

We’ve had the dishwasher for 3 weeks now. It cleans well, it’s very quiet, and looks nice in the kitchen. My complaints are that the 3rd rack is just too shallow to be used effectively. Only my 1/4 cup measuring cup will fit, the other measuring cups are too tall. I have very few things that work on the shelf, so it’s not as used as I expected. The middle rack, what I’d call the cup rack, the spacing is too narrow for average coffee cups and anything but my drinking glasses. I really have to think about where I place things and often run out of useable space.

GE has quite the racket. Part # WD19X25700 - The problem is that it is a 3 inch, elbow shaped hose. It lasts less than 24 months. You can’t replace it. You have to replace the entire pump and assembly. To do so, you have to gut the dishwasher, inside the machine and underneath it as well. And when you try to do that, there are 2 other shoddily made parts that are at risk of damage. GOOD LUCK!

We understand your frustration. The dishwasher may fail to drain as a result of a clog in a drain air gap or disposer, if you have either in your home, they should be checked for a blockage. We also recommend checking to ensure the routing of your drain hose matches the Installation Instructions.
